Output fca6a6498a13d340013f0826a36f9e42046067ad4bb35cf28778326b9a606ea9:0

value
43619299
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c26693d1257133be49a9ba788824eb42608e3032 OP_EQUAL
address
3KQutxmHAbXLCgoYTbesYawGFWKc5g9WDB
transaction
fca6a6498a13d340013f0826a36f9e42046067ad4bb35cf28778326b9a606ea9
spent
true